On June 04 2012 04:17 beg wrote: i heard it doesnt work. would be cool if someone could clear this up. It does work. Legally, there is a free 1 GB version of Arma 2 that you can combine with a paid OA. However, the 1 GB version has worse textures, etc., than the full 8 GB original version. | ||

I think you need a few things to make it a fun experience: 1. You need to play with friends on teamspeak/mumble or ingame voicet. I play with 4 other mates and its such a good laugh. 2. A stable server - thankfully we have found one that locks when its full. 3. Have a good bit of patience. Its an alpha, it has bugs. | ||
